Good focus on 1 cc and 3 cc, but you're going to hurt a LOT from so little on 2 cc.

Tarmogoyf is also your king, if you run green there is no reason not to run a creature that is routinely a 3/4 turn two.


Also, I'm kind of confused by the lack of good ol' StP... Yeah it's only a play set of removal, but it will save you against Reanimator, and is beneficial to have in virtually every MU

This may be a year old, but I love countertop.

I would say always run a full playset of daze as well as a full playset of fow. 2 more counterspells is boss, especially when one is (technically) a casting cost of 2 which will help countertop.

I think you should run ponder, as the shuffle effect is important for the engine, and it's easy fow fodder.
